Tënu Gin - Le Bon Tikka Barrel Aged Gin Founded in 2014, Tenu Spirits was created by Chef Antto Melasniemi and Artist Klaus Haapaniemi. They had a shared desire to explore, be excited and ensure quality drinks - and so they decided to create their own drinks brand. The original Tënu Gin was created for a pop-up restaurant in London. After proving hugely succesful, they decided to launch it into the wider market. Like a lot of great things, the birth of Le Bon Tikka gin started by accident. During the creation of a test batches of Tënu Gin, Bilberries were substituted for the usual lingonberries. Initially this was too heavy and not found to be acceptable on the palate. However, it did bear some promise - so it was decided to allow it to age in new oak barrels for a period of 6 months. They tried a number of different barrels, and the results varied. Some too vanilla, some far too woody. However, upon blended they found a perfect mix - and Le Bon Tikka was born! Only 1800 bottles of this have been created - so a definite limited edition! Fun fact: Tikka means woodpecker in Finnish - hence the name! It can also be found on the label along with the bilberries. Whilst they keep the full list of botanicals a secret, it is know to include juniper berries, bilberries (only wild, handpicked Finnish ones), wild rose petals (sourced from the Finnish archipelago), orris root, coriander seeds and lemon peel. With a stronger abv this is a gin which is truly packed full of flavour. There is a lot of woody juniper in this, which is joined by oaky spice and hints of sweet stem ginger. A sweet caramel also comes through which evolves in the mouth to floral lavender, warm vanilla and interestingly a clean citrus finish. Gordon's London Dry Gin: The Benchmark of Classic Gins This pack contains: 6 x Gordon's London Dry Gin 70cl Introduction Gordon's London Dry Gin is a renowned worldwide for its craftsmanship and tradition – being one of the most recognised gins in the world. With its distinctively refreshing taste, it has stood the test of time, offering gin lovers a classic flavour that is both clean and crisp.  The History of the Brand First distilled in 1769, Gordon’s has remained a stalwart in the world of gin ever since – and over 250 years of history can’t be wrong! Its enduring popularity is testament to its consistent high quality, delicious flavour and the company's commitment to unchanging traditional distillation methods. Distillation and Purity One of the secrets behind Gordon's success has to be in its rigorous distillation process along with the purity of its ingredients. They use only the finest botanicals, including juniper berries, coriander seeds, angelica root, and liquorice. The result is a gin that delivers a taste that is both sophisticated and subtle.
